			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The <strong>Emsisoft </strong>malware research team has  discoverd a new outbreak    of the <strong>Antivirus Action</strong> adware. <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/software/antimalware/">Emsisoft     Anti-Malware</a></strong> detects this malware as <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AntivirusAction" target="_blank">Adware.Win32.AntivirusAction</a></strong>.</p>
<p><strong>Antivirus Action </strong>is a rogue security program, this is  a new variant from <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AntivirusIS" target="_blank"><strong>Antivirus IS</strong></a>, <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.SecuritySuite" target="_blank">Security Suite</a>,</strong> <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AVSecuritySuite" target="_blank"><strong>AV Security Suite</strong></a>, <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AntivirusSuite" target="_blank"><strong>Antivirus Suite</strong></a>, and <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AntivirusSoft" target="_blank"><strong>Antivirus Soft</strong></a>.    A rogue   application  tries to trick you by displaying  false    positive/misleading   scan results  report, which says that your     computer is infected with   viruses or  trojan, but you will not be able     to delete them before you   purchase.</p>
<p><strong>Create new file: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>%UserProfile%\Local Settings\Temp\%random%\%random%.exe</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Create/modify registry entries: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Download<br />
(dword) RunInvalidSignatures = 0&#215;00000001 (1)</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\PhishingFilter<br />
(dword) EnabledV8 = 0&#215;00000000 (0)<br />
(dword) Enabled = 0&#215;00000000 (0)</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Internet Settings<br />
(string) ProxyOverride = &lt;local&gt;</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run<br />
(string) qeaklkpo = %UserProfile%\Local Settings\Temp\%random%\%random%.exe</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\opsmr9ibkfl<br />
(dword) knkd = 0&#215;00000001 (1)<br />
(string) id = 49.4<br />
(dword) ready = 0&#215;00000001 (1)</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SYSTEM\ControlSet001\Hardware Profiles\0001\Software\Microsoft\windows\CurrentVersion\Internet Settings<br />
(dword) ProxyEnable = 0&#215;00000001 (1)</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Download<br />
(string) CheckExeSignatures = no</li>
</ul>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Internet Settings<br />
(DWORD) ProxyEnable = 0&#215;00000001 (1)<br />
(SZ) ProxyServer = http=127.0.0.1:29775</li>
</ul>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The <strong>Emsisoft</strong> malware research team has           discoverd a new outbreak           of the <strong>AnVi (Antivirus) </strong>adware.    <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/software/antimalware/">Emsisoft                     Anti-Malware</a></strong> detects this malware as <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AnVi" target="_blank">Adware.Win32.AnVi</a></strong>.</p>
<p><strong>AnVi (Antivirus) </strong>is a rogue security program. This    is   a new variant from <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.DefenseCenter" target="_blank"><strong>Defense Center</strong></a>, <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.ProtectionCenter" target="_blank"><strong>Protection Center</strong></a>, <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.DataProtection" target="_blank">Data Protection</a></strong>, <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.DataProtection" target="_blank"><strong>Digital Protection</strong></a>, <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.YourProtection" target="_blank"><strong>Your Protection</strong></a>, <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.UserProtection" target="_blank">User Protection</a></strong>,  <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.DrGuard" target="_blank"><strong>Dr. Guard </strong></a>, and <strong><a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.PaladinAntivirus" target="_blank">PaladinAntivirus</a>.</strong> This  rogue        application      tries to trick you  by displaying   false          positive/misleading  scan     results  report, which   says that your           computer is infected with      viruses or   trojan, but you  will   not    be     able  to delete them before you       purchase.</p>
<p><strong>Create new files: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\about.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\help.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\buy.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\avtext.dll</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\avt.db</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\settings.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\avt.exe</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\update.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\activate.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\scan.ico</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\avthook.dll</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AnVi\Uninstall.exe</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Desktop\Antivirus.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Desktop\Antivirus Support.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Scan.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Settings.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Antivirus.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Antivirus Support.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\About.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Update.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Activate.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\AnVi\Buy.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Application Data\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Quick Launch\Antivirus.lnk</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Create new registry entries: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\AnVi</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\*\ShellEx\ContextMenuHandlers\SimpleShlExt</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\CLSID\{5E2121EE-0300-11D4-8D3B-444553540000}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\CLSID\{5E2121EE-0300-11D4-8D3B-444553540000}\InprocServer32</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Folder\shellex\ContextMenuHandlers\SimpleShlExt</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Uninstall\Antivirus</li>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run, &#8220;Antivirus&#8221;</li>
</ul>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Emsi Software malware research team has discoverd a new outbreak    of the Fake Antivirus  adware. <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/software/antimalware/">a-squared    Anti-Malware</a> detects this malware as <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.FakeAntivirus" target="_blank">Adware.Win32.FakeAntivirus</a>.</p>
<p>&#8220;Antivirus&#8221;, is name of this rogue application, it come from hxxp://just-protect-pc.info. This rogue  application  tries to trick you by displaying  false positive/misleading  scan results  report, which says that your  computer is infected with  viruses or  trojan, but you will not be able  to delete them before you  purchase.</p>
<p><strong>Create new files: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\Antivirus\AvBho.dll</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\Antivirus\Uninstall.exe</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\Antivirus\wscsvc32.exe</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\Antivirus\Antivirus.exe</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Desktop\Antivirus.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\Antivirus\Antivirus.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\Programs\Antivirus\Uninstall.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Application Data\Microsoft\Internet Explorer\Quick Launch\Antivirus.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Local Settings\Temp\winupd64x.exe</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Create new registry entries: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Antivirus</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\AvBho.AvBhoApp</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\AvBho.AvBhoApp\CLSID</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\AvBho.AvBhoApp\CurVer</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\AvBho.AvBhoApp.1</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\AvBho.AvBhoApp.1\CLSID</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\clsid\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\clsid\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}\InprocServer32</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\clsid\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}\ProgID</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\clsid\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}\Programmable</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\clsid\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}\TypeLib</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\clsid\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}\VersionIndependentProgID</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{967A494A-6AEC-4555-9CAF-FA6EB00ACF91}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{967A494A-6AEC-4555-9CAF-FA6EB00ACF91}\ProxyStubClsid</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{967A494A-6AEC-4555-9CAF-FA6EB00ACF91}\ProxyStubClsid32</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{967A494A-6AEC-4555-9CAF-FA6EB00ACF91}\TypeLib</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{9692BE2F-EB8F-49D9-A11C-C24C1EF734D5}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{9692BE2F-EB8F-49D9-A11C-C24C1EF734D5}\ProxyStubClsid</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{9692BE2F-EB8F-49D9-A11C-C24C1EF734D5}\ProxyStubClsid32</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Interface\{9692BE2F-EB8F-49D9-A11C-C24C1EF734D5}\TypeLib</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Typelib\{65DA0CE6-30D1-4144-A0B6-59BD01372E26}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Typelib\{65DA0CE6-30D1-4144-A0B6-59BD01372E26}\1.0</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Typelib\{65DA0CE6-30D1-4144-A0B6-59BD01372E26}\1.0\0</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Typelib\{65DA0CE6-30D1-4144-A0B6-59BD01372E26}\1.0\0\win32</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Typelib\{65DA0CE6-30D1-4144-A0B6-59BD01372E26}\1.0\FLAGS</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\Classes\Typelib\{65DA0CE6-30D1-4144-A0B6-59BD01372E26}\1.0\HELPDIR</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\Browser Helper Objects\{9d541c6a-573b-4888-b35e-6816e68c3620}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\software\micro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Uninstall\Antivirus</li>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run, &#8220;Antivirus.exe&#8221;</li>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run, &#8220;wscsvc32.exe&#8221;</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Modify hosts file: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>174.142.113.204           just-protect-pc.info</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             review.2009softwarereviews.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             a1.review.zdnet.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             d1.reviews.cnet.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.toptenreviews.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.download.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.pcadvisor.co.uk</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.pcmag.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.pcpro.co.uk</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.reevoo.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.riverstreams.co.uk</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.techradar.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             av2010pro.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             review.deutsch.eazel.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.download.softwareload.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             r1.downloads.phpnuke.org</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.anti.actebis.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.antivirus-review.channelpartner.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.reviews.chip.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.dah5.ppks.net</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.test-reviews.softguide.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review.virenschutz.ch</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.reviews.wave-computer.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.about.zdnet.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.soft-review.zdnet1.de</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.livix.blogspot.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review-antivirus.alegsa.com.ar</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.ra1.analisis-antivirus.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review.antivirusgratis.com.ar</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.soft-review.directoriowarez.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.arbest.grupogeek.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.best-reviews.pcasalvo.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.testing-av.pcdecasa.net</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.rz-x.wei.cl</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review.yoreparo.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             reviews.coprocessing.be</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             lab.descary.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             review.fr.brothersoft.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.antilab-review.01net.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review-lab.blogeek.ch</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.gr1.clubic.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.laboratory.commentcamarche.net</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review.generation-nt.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.top-rev.host.fr</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.expert.infos-du-net.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review.numerama.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.lab1-r.starzik.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             review-tests.italian.ircfast.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.labs.b2b24.ilsole24ore.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.ref1.blogslab.net</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review.dvdprice.it</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.reviews.ebizitalia.it</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.review-software.hwgadget.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.exp-test.hwupgrade.it</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.full-reiew.lolasoft.it</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.dkl23.mondotechblog.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.antiviruses.sicurezzainrete.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             www.top.tomshw.it</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             avangate.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             regnow.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             shareit.com</li>
<li>70.38.11.165             eSellerate.net</li>
</ul>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>The Emsi Software malware research team has discoverd a new outbreak of the Alpha Antivirus adware. <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/software/antimalware/">a-squared Anti-Malware</a> detects this malware as <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.AlphaAntivirus" target="_blank">Adware.Win32.AlphaAntivirus</a>.</p>
<p>Alpha Antivirus is a rogue scanner program. It show fake security center, show misleading scan results, and fake security alerts. The author of Alpha Antivirus is still the same as that made Cyber Security <a href="http://www.emsisoft.com/en/malware/?Adware.Win32.CyberSecurity" target="_blank">(Adware.Win32.CyberSecurity)</a>, so it has same user interface, same characteristics, same protection, just different name. To more convince users, Alpha Antivirus will also create numerous files on your computer that will be detected as malware when the program scans your computer, but will not allow you to remove them until you purchase it. And also, Alpha Antivirus will install a new BHO (Browser Helper Objects) on victim machine.</p>
<p><strong>Create new files: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\AlphaAV\alpha.exe</li>
<li>%ProgramFiles%\Common Files\AlphaAVUninstall\Uninstall.lnk</li>
<li>%SystemRoot%\System32\IEaddonscontrol.dll</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Help.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Registration.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Security Center.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Settings.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Update.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Alpha Antivirus.lnk</li>
<li>%AllUsersProfile%\Start Menu\AlphaAV\Computer Scan.lnk</li>
<li>%UserProfile%\Desktop\Alpha Antivirus.lnk</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Create new registry entries: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>HKEY_CLASSES_ROOT\CLSID\{35A5B43B-CB8A-49CA-A9F4-D3B308D2E3CC}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\Browser Helper Objects\{35A5B43B-CB8A-49CA-A9F4-D3B308D2E3CC}</li>
<li>H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Classes\CLSID\{35A5B43B-CB8A-49CA-A9F4-D3B308D2E3CC}</li>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Ext\Stats\{35A5B43B-CB8A-49CA-A9F4-D3B308D2E3CC}</li>
<li>HKEY_CURRENT_USER\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run, &#8220;AlphaAV&#8221;</li>
</ul>
